#![crate_name = "htmlstream"] #![crate_type = "rlib"] //! #Lightweight HTML parser //! //! Examples: //! //! ```rust //! extern crate htmlstream; //! //! fn main() { //! let html = "this is a test: <a href=\"http://rust-lang.org\">The Rust Programing Language</a>"; //! for (pos, tag) in htmlstream::tag_iter(html) { //! println!("{:?} {:?}", pos, tag); //! for (pos, attr) in htmlstream::attr_iter(&tag.attributes) { //! println!(" {:?} {:?}", pos, attr); //! } //! } //! } //! ``` //! //! Output: //! //! ```{rust,ignore} //! Position { start: 0, end: 16 } HTMLTag { name: "", html: "this is a test: ", attributes: "", state: Text } //! Position { start: 16, end: 47 } HTMLTag { name: "a", html: "<a href=\"http://rust-lang.org\">", attributes: "href=\"http://rust-lang.org\"", state: Opening } //! Position { start: 0, end: 27 } HTMLTagAttribute { name: "href", value: "http://rust-lang.org" } //! Position { start: 47, end: 75 } HTMLTag { name: "", html: "The Rust Programing Language", attributes: "", state: Text } //! Position { start: 75, end: 79 } HTMLTag { name: "a", html: "</a>", attributes: "", state: Closing } //! ``` pub use base::{Position, HTMLTagState, HTMLTag, HTMLTagAttribute}; pub use tag::{HTMLTagIterator, tag_iter}; pub use attribute::{HTMLTagAttributeIterator, attr_iter}; mod base; mod tag; mod attribute;
